Ballroom Basics for Balance - Adaptive - VIRTUAL
Event Description
Ballroom Basics for Balance™ (BB4B) is a fun way to improve balance through the basics of dance! This class is for you if you want to get better at moving about your world with more confidence and you want to have fun in the process! No partner or dance experience required. Our class is a welcoming Friday morning community that you can join from anywhere via Zoom. We have seated and standing variations, so you can dance as you recover from an injury or manage a chronic illness. Each week we explore a balance tip like mindful movement, safe ways to get up and down from the floor, or winter safety along with dancing! Please check with your doctor or physical therapist to see if a balance class would be right for you. Beginners and continuing students welcome. Location: Zoom. $115 for this 16 -week class.
